Navigating the Challenges of BEng (Hons) Software Engineering 36 months Embarking on a BEng (Hons) Software Engineering degree can be both exciting and daunting. Over the course of 36 months, students will delve deep into the world of software development, learning the ins and outs of programming languages, algorithms, and software design. However, this journey is not without its challenges. From demanding coursework to tight deadlines, navigating the challenges of a BEng (Hons) Software Engineering program requires determination, perseverance, and a strong work ethic. However, with the right mindset and strategies in place, you can successfully navigate these challenges and emerge as a skilled and competent software engineer. Here are some tips to help you overcome the hurdles you may face during your 36-month journey: 1. Time Management: Develop a solid time management plan to stay on top of your coursework and assignments. Prioritize tasks based on deadlines and allocate dedicated study time each day. 2. Seek Help: Don't be afraid to reach out to professors, classmates, or tutors for assistance when you encounter difficulties. Collaboration and support can go a long way in helping you overcome challenges. 3. Stay Organized: Keep track of deadlines, project requirements, and study materials to avoid last-minute scrambles. Utilize tools such as calendars, to-do lists, and project management software to stay organized. 4. Build a Strong Network: Connect with industry professionals, alumni, and peers to expand your network and explore internship opportunities. Networking can open doors to valuable experiences and career prospects. By approaching the challenges of a BEng (Hons) Software Engineering program with a proactive mindset and a willingness to learn and grow, you can successfully navigate the ups and downs of the journey.
